I wonder if members of this group can help. I know it relates to one
store but in the long run it could affect all LPG vehicles as
Sainsbury's ideas on LPG sales are corporate driven and not green
driven............................................ .......

On numerous occasions I have contacted Sainsbury's on the matter of
selling Auto gas but on every occasion have been told that they would
not be fitting LPG pumps in there service stations because there is
not the demand. My local Sainsbury's is St Clares in Hampton where
there service station and shop is having a huge refit.
I have Contacted Sainsbury's head office to be told as I said before.
"There is no demand for LPG....." Funnily enough the Shell petrol
station on The A316 not 1 mile away is always full of cars cueing
sometimes onto the A316 itself.

Is this Sainsbury's not caring about its Green credentials!!!!!

Tesco's are contemplating fitting LPG pumps. So why not Sainsbury's??

I'm not sure what you've been told or found yourself, but Sainsbury's DO
sell LPG; my local Sainsbury's at Biggleswade sell LPG (at 46.9p/l which is
close to being the cheapest in my area).
